"Chatting with Ls" Mac Miller





2Ls: When did you first start your rapping career and who were your
influences?


MAC:I started rapping when i was really young just for fun. When I was nine i had an OutKast CD and i used to take the cd insert out play the cd and try to rap as fast as i could reading the lyrics to keep up. When i was in 9th grade i started freestyling all the time. I fell in love with hip hop instantly and by sophomore year i was ready to dedicate my life to the music. My BIGGEST influence was Big L. When i first started rapping on a serious tip that's all i was listening to.



2Ls: How do you feel about the adversity that has overtaken the rap industry?


MAC:It's rough. Everything is a lot more challenging now. No one is taking any risks with their money. Although it makes everything a lot more difficult there are also some upsides. People are grinding like never before and coming with styles all across the board. Everyone is trying to do something new and its creating a variety of different sub genres of hip hop.

"Chatting with Ls" Dance Choreographer





2Ls:First off, your dancing is impeccable! When did you first take an interest to dancing and how old were you?



SB: Well ever since i was little my parents told me i use to rock me head to the music in my car seat when they played the radio. i cant remember that far back but i do remember being about 4 or 5 watching michael jacksons videos and would just stare at the tv for hours trying to copy his moves lol.



2Ls: How did you first get discovered as a choreographer?



SB: I think the first time people really saw my choreography was when i worked with Cheri Denni for her "Portrait Of Love" music video. That was one of the first major things that i choreographed.


2Ls: Did you only take up hip hop dancing? If not maybe Jazz,tap,etc?


SB: Well im mainly a hip hop dancer, but there's not a day that goes by that i wish i was teqnically trained. sometimes i wish i could point my feet so bad! but i do love taking jazz funk classes and faking my way through it! lol


2Ls: Who was the first artist you worked with?



SB: The first major artist i worked with was Tiffany Evans. i was booked to do her "Promise Ring" video. After that i was on tour with her for a good 3 years off and on! but i love Tiff to death...thats my little sis!

2Ls: Do you prefer doing behind the scenes choreography or being an actual backup dancer?



SB: I love to be behind the scenes actually. Dont get me wrong id love to dance in another video but hey if can choreograph a music video thats even better to me..less stress too lol.



2Ls: What advice would you give to young dancers trying to make it to
choreography in the future?



SB: My advice is always the same to everyone. Stick to what you know and what your comfortable with. When people look at my choreography i want them to say in the back of they're heads "yup thats Seans choreography!" try not to choreography like someone else. Its always good to have inspiration, but thats all it should be, dont let it be a crutch or a stepping stone to create something thats supposed to be YOUR OWN. Not alot of people who can dance have the drive to choreograph so i always appluad anyone who wants to take that route.
